Just for general interest and possible discussion, here are the TOP 25 teams from 2023-2024 season, ranked by Points Scored and Points Allowed. An amazing observation is that UCONN, with a record of 37-3, is the only team ranked in both categories. Three (3) of the Top 25 scoring teams, Alabama, Purdue and UConn, were in the Final Four.
